Integrated Refrigerator Freezers can be installed as a 'Fixed' or 'Sliding' model depending on how the appliance is fitted to the cabinet as well as the fridge housing cabinet. The major difference between these models is that 'Sliding' integrated fridge freezers can be moved if you decide to renovate your kitchen, as they can be detached from the cabinet. Fixed integrated fridge freezers are unable to be removed because they are constructed inside the cabinet, and the fridge is attached directly to it.

Spiral freezers that aren't fully integrated into the refrigeration and process control system can cause significant energy consumption. The spiral freezer parameters are not updated when product changes occur. This results in warm products that fail quality checks. This is usually the result of setpoint changes that are temporary in response to production issues, which are forgotten, causing loss of product and the use of energy. Integrating the spiral control system with the refrigeration systems and process systems allows for the system to automatically update parameters in line with the product being manufactured. This reduces energy consumption and helps reduce the amount of waste.
